One of the great benefits of being a ballpark hound is the road trip… How much baseball can you pack into a long weekend? For those of you looking for a great 4 day getaway in the Northeast, here’s an Independence Day bonanza of baseball activity.
- Start your journey with the Lehigh Valley IronPigs. They’ve got a doubleheader on Friday against the Syracuse Chiefs, starting at 12:30. Game 1 is peanut free, for those of you with allergies, plus they’re giving away foam Statue of Liberty crowns, and having a fireworks show.
- Saturday, spend the day in the “cradle of liberty”, Philadelphia, PA. Liberty Bell, South Street, and a 7:05 start against the Mets at Citizen’s Bank Park.
- Sunday, head down to Delaware and go see the Wilmington Blue Rocks face off against the Kinston Indians at 1:35. It’s Jetsons tribute day, plus you can have a catch with your kids on the field before the game, and kids run the bases afterwards.
- The Trenton Thunder! You might be an inning or two late, but stay late for yet more fireworks after the 6:05 game
- Sleep in, because you have until 1:05 to make it to Reading for a AA Phillies game against the Connecticut Defenders.
- Wrap it all up in Scranton at 7:05 for the Scranton Wilkes-Barre Yankees at 7:05 against the Pawtucket Red Sox. What better way to cap a road trip than a Yanks/Sawx matchup. Wouldn’t you know it? More Fireworks too!
7 Games, 6 Parks, 4 days. that’s a road trip to remember.
